Floor Plan Photo Pinning
Pin photos to precise locations on floor plans for clear context and visual documentation of where each photo was taken.
No
Photo Organization & Tags
Automatically organizes photos by project, into folders, timestamps, and #tags. Photos/videos are pinned to plans or GPS maps as you take them. Users can add descriptions and markups for clarity.
Organizes photos by project in the cloud, with options to annotate, tag, comment, and mark up images. CompanyCam creates project timelines and lets you filter or search images, similar to SiteCam.
Unlimited Cloud Storage
For Pro and Enterprise plans. The Free plan is limited to uploading 500 photos.
Yes
Photo Reports
Generate professional photo reports in minutes, even while still on site. SiteCam’s app and web portal let you create PDF or web link reports with customizable layouts, including project notes and plan/map locations for each photo.
CompanyCam lets you compile photos into PDF reports and share galleries. Reports include photos and notes, but adding floor plan context may require external tools. Report generation is effective but not as directly streamlined on mobile as SiteCam’s in-field reporting.
Integration Ecosystem
SiteCam emphasizes built-in features (camera, maps/plans, reports) within one app. It has not yet released any third-party integrations.
CompanyCam offers a broad integration ecosystem with other construction software. It connects with tools like JobNimbus, DroneDeploy, and others to fit into larger workflows. This is beneficial if you need your photo app to sync with your other systems.
Free Plan vs Trial
SiteCam offers a free tier with no time limit (great for trying the app in real projects). The free plan allows up to 500 photos, 3 projects, and 25 reports, but includes core features, so teams can validate the effectiveness of SiteCam for free. No credit card is required to get started.
CompanyCam does not have a permanent free tier for ongoing use. New users can sign up for a 14-day free trial of CompanyCam’s full features, after which a paid subscription is required for continued use.
Pricing (Per User)
SiteCam is more affordable, with simpler pricing. The Pro plan starts from $29/month or $312/year (save 10%) with additional discounts for teams of 5+ users. This pricing makes SiteCam budget-friendly for small and mid-size construction teams.
CompanyCam’s plans include a minimum of 3 users bundled (starting at $79/month billed annually for 3 users). CompanyCam’s pricing for the Pro plan starts around $24 per user/month, and the Premium plan about $34 per user/month for expanded features. For growing teams, the costs can add up, which may be a concern for smaller firms on tight budgets.

How hard is it to switch from CompanyCam to SiteCam?
Answer: Switching is easier than you think. Most teams are up and running in under 15 minutes. SiteCam’s interface is intentionally simple . If you can use your phone’s camera, you already know 80% of SiteCam. Your team won’t need extensive training.
Important: CompanyCam permanently deletes all photos and data after cancellation, so you’ll need to download everything before you cancel. You can use their bulk download feature or API to export your photos (requires technical setup for large collections). We recommend running both apps for a month during transition – use CompanyCam for historical reference while starting fresh projects in SiteCam.
